Home
last modified time | relevance | path

Searched refs:driver_private (Results 1 - 25 of 41) sorted by relevance

12

/kernel/linux/linux-6.6/drivers/gpu/drm/bridge/imx/
H A Dimx-ldb-helper.c38 struct ldb_channel *ldb_ch = bridge->driver_private; in ldb_bridge_atomic_check_helper()
51 struct ldb_channel *ldb_ch = bridge->driver_private; in ldb_bridge_mode_set_helper()
81 struct ldb_channel *ldb_ch = bridge->driver_private; in ldb_bridge_enable_helper()
94 struct ldb_channel *ldb_ch = bridge->driver_private; in ldb_bridge_disable_helper()
110 struct ldb_channel *ldb_ch = bridge->driver_private; in ldb_bridge_attach_helper()
211 ldb_ch->bridge.driver_private = ldb_ch; in ldb_add_bridge_helper()
H A Dimx8qxp-pixel-link.c133 struct imx8qxp_pixel_link *pl = bridge->driver_private; in imx8qxp_pixel_link_bridge_attach()
156 struct imx8qxp_pixel_link *pl = bridge->driver_private; in imx8qxp_pixel_link_bridge_mode_set()
165 struct imx8qxp_pixel_link *pl = bridge->driver_private; in imx8qxp_pixel_link_bridge_atomic_enable()
176 struct imx8qxp_pixel_link *pl = bridge->driver_private; in imx8qxp_pixel_link_bridge_atomic_disable()
392 pl->bridge.driver_private = pl; in imx8qxp_pixel_link_bridge_probe()
H A Dimx8qm-ldb.c83 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qm_ldb_bridge_atomic_check()
130 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qm_ldb_bridge_mode_set()
207 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qm_ldb_bridge_atomic_enable()
254 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qm_ldb_bridge_atomic_disable()
381 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qm_ldb_bridge_mode_valid()
H A Dimx8qxp-pxl2dpi.c53 struct imx8qxp_pxl2dpi *p2d = bridge->driver_private; in imx8qxp_pxl2dpi_bridge_attach()
77 struct imx8qxp_pxl2dpi *p2d = bridge->driver_private; in imx8qxp_pxl2dpi_bridge_atomic_check()
90 struct imx8qxp_pxl2dpi *p2d = bridge->driver_private; in imx8qxp_pxl2dpi_bridge_mode_set()
134 struct imx8qxp_pxl2dpi *p2d = bridge->driver_private; in imx8qxp_pxl2dpi_bridge_atomic_disable()
449 p2d->bridge.driver_private = p2d; in imx8qxp_pxl2dpi_bridge_probe()
H A Dimx8qxp-ldb.c87 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qxp_ldb_bridge_atomic_check()
128 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qxp_ldb_bridge_mode_set()
210 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qxp_ldb_bridge_atomic_pre_enable()
227 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qxp_ldb_bridge_atomic_enable()
262 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qxp_ldb_bridge_atomic_disable()
384 struct ldb_channel *ldb_ch = bridge->driver_private; in imx8qxp_ldb_bridge_mode_valid()
H A Dimx8qxp-pixel-combiner.c113 struct imx8qxp_pc_channel *ch = bridge->driver_private; in imx8qxp_pc_bridge_attach()
137 struct imx8qxp_pc_channel *ch = bridge->driver_private; in imx8qxp_pc_bridge_mode_set()
188 struct imx8qxp_pc_channel *ch = bridge->driver_private; in imx8qxp_pc_bridge_atomic_disable()
340 ch->bridge.driver_private = ch; in imx8qxp_pc_bridge_probe()
/kernel/linux/linux-6.6/drivers/gpu/drm/tiny/
H A Dpanel-mipi-dbi.c207 panel_mipi_dbi_commands_execute(dbi, dbidev->driver_private); in panel_mipi_dbi_enable()
322 dbidev->driver_private = panel_mipi_dbi_commands_from_fw(dev); in panel_mipi_dbi_spi_probe()
323 if (IS_ERR(dbidev->driver_private)) in panel_mipi_dbi_spi_probe()
324 return PTR_ERR(dbidev->driver_private); in panel_mipi_dbi_spi_probe()
/kernel/linux/linux-5.10/drivers/base/
H A Dbase.h58 struct driver_private { struct
65 #define to_driver(obj) container_of(obj, struct driver_private, kobj)
H A Dbus.c61 struct driver_private *drv_priv = to_driver(kobj); in drv_attr_show()
73 struct driver_private *drv_priv = to_driver(kobj); in drv_attr_store()
88 struct driver_private *drv_priv = to_driver(kobj); in driver_release()
390 struct driver_private *drv_priv; in next_driver()
393 drv_priv = container_of(n, struct driver_private, knode_bus); in next_driver()
597 struct driver_private *priv; in bus_add_driver()
H A Ddriver.c286 struct driver_private *priv; in driver_find()
/kernel/linux/linux-6.6/drivers/base/
H A Dbase.h78 struct driver_private { struct
85 #define to_driver(obj) container_of(obj, struct driver_private, kobj)
H A Dbus.c109 struct driver_private *drv_priv = to_driver(kobj); in drv_attr_show()
121 struct driver_private *drv_priv = to_driver(kobj); in drv_attr_store()
136 struct driver_private *drv_priv = to_driver(kobj); in driver_release()
415 struct driver_private *drv_priv; in next_driver()
418 drv_priv = container_of(n, struct driver_private, knode_bus); in next_driver()
645 struct driver_private *priv; in bus_add_driver()
1314 struct driver_private *priv; in driver_find()
/kernel/linux/linux-5.10/drivers/gpu/drm/exynos/
H A Dexynos_drm_mic.c235 struct exynos_mic *mic = bridge->driver_private; in mic_post_disable()
254 struct exynos_mic *mic = bridge->driver_private; in mic_mode_set()
264 struct exynos_mic *mic = bridge->driver_private; in mic_pre_enable()
316 mic->bridge.driver_private = mic; in exynos_mic_bind()
/kernel/linux/linux-5.10/drivers/gpu/drm/sti/
H A Dsti_dvo.c213 struct sti_dvo *dvo = bridge->driver_private; in sti_dvo_disable()
236 struct sti_dvo *dvo = bridge->driver_private; in sti_dvo_pre_enable()
283 struct sti_dvo *dvo = bridge->driver_private; in sti_dvo_set_mode()
461 bridge->driver_private = dvo; in sti_dvo_bind()
H A Dsti_hda.c403 struct sti_hda *hda = bridge->driver_private; in sti_hda_disable()
428 struct sti_hda *hda = bridge->driver_private; in sti_hda_pre_enable()
519 struct sti_hda *hda = bridge->driver_private; in sti_hda_set_mode()
699 bridge->driver_private = hda; in sti_hda_bind()
/kernel/linux/linux-6.6/drivers/gpu/drm/exynos/
H A Dexynos_drm_mic.c233 struct exynos_mic *mic = bridge->driver_private; in mic_post_disable()
252 struct exynos_mic *mic = bridge->driver_private; in mic_mode_set()
262 struct exynos_mic *mic = bridge->driver_private; in mic_pre_enable()
318 mic->bridge.driver_private = mic; in exynos_mic_bind()
/kernel/linux/linux-6.6/drivers/gpu/drm/sti/
H A Dsti_dvo.c213 struct sti_dvo *dvo = bridge->driver_private; in sti_dvo_disable()
236 struct sti_dvo *dvo = bridge->driver_private; in sti_dvo_pre_enable()
283 struct sti_dvo *dvo = bridge->driver_private; in sti_dvo_set_mode()
461 bridge->driver_private = dvo; in sti_dvo_bind()
H A Dsti_hda.c404 struct sti_hda *hda = bridge->driver_private; in sti_hda_disable()
429 struct sti_hda *hda = bridge->driver_private; in sti_hda_pre_enable()
520 struct sti_hda *hda = bridge->driver_private; in sti_hda_set_mode()
700 bridge->driver_private = hda; in sti_hda_bind()
/kernel/linux/linux-6.6/include/drm/
H A Ddrm_vma_manager.h56 void *driver_private; member
H A Ddrm_mipi_dbi.h141 * @driver_private: Driver private data.
146 void *driver_private; member
/kernel/linux/linux-5.10/drivers/gpu/drm/bridge/analogix/
H A Danalogix_dp_core.c1222 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_attach()
1314 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_pre_enable()
1393 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_enable()
1430 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_disable()
1469 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_disable()
1509 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_post_disable()
1531 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_mode_set()
1630 bridge->driver_private = dp; in analogix_dp_create_bridge()
/kernel/linux/linux-6.6/drivers/gpu/drm/bridge/analogix/
H A Danalogix_dp_core.c1221 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_attach()
1313 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_pre_enable()
1392 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_enable()
1429 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_disable()
1468 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_disable()
1508 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_atomic_post_disable()
1530 struct analogix_dp_device *dp = bridge->driver_private; in analogix_dp_bridge_mode_set()
1628 bridge->driver_private = dp; in analogix_dp_create_bridge()
/kernel/linux/linux-5.10/drivers/gpu/drm/bridge/synopsys/
H A Ddw-hdmi.c2782 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_atomic_check()
2800 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_attach()
2810 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_detach()
2823 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_mode_valid()
2842 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_mode_set()
2855 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_atomic_disable()
2868 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_atomic_enable()
2885 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_detect()
2893 struct dw_hdmi *hdmi = bridge->driver_private; in dw_hdmi_bridge_get_edid()
3388 hdmi->bridge.driver_private in dw_hdmi_probe()
[all...]
/kernel/linux/linux-5.10/include/linux/device/
H A Ddriver.h120 struct driver_private *p;
/kernel/linux/linux-6.6/include/linux/device/
H A Ddriver.h121 struct driver_private *p;

Completed in 31 milliseconds

12